Welcome to the Var Village Voice
The unique, and slightly eccentric Var Village Voice celebrated its 10th Anniversary in 2005. It continues to gather readers from all over the Var region, helping them enjoy everything the Var has to offer from local village events, to major summer festivals, helping them socialise, have fun, and join in the activities of the numerous expatriate organisations dotted around the region.

Jazz in the Var
January 2003 saw the start of the Var Village Voice "Jazz in the Vineyards" programme, a series of Jazz events organised in Var Vineyards, by editor Anita Rieu-Sicart, jazz fan of long standing, in collaboration with Ian Anderson, a jazz pianist of great talent who has settled in the Var region.
